Transaction e757a4a38a9258e552fa32f64da60b16bcc36a20560d9ae46085d31a3bd56528
1 Input
1 Output
-
e757a4a38a9258e552fa32f64da60b16bcc36a20560d9ae46085d31a3bd56528:0
- value
- 8403143801850
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 8a23ac9a2818e76752eaadb8ee4ced92657c90c8f9f7c7e979308ae07c62931e
- address
- ltc1g3g36ex3grrnkw5h24kuwun8djfjheyxgl8mu06texz9wqlrzjv0qmj65cn